Wisdom Tooth Extractions in Alpharetta, GA

Wisdom teeth, the final set of molars that typically emerge during the early adult years, are located at the back corners of the mouth. Often, there isn't enough space for these teeth to grow in properly, leading to crowding, difficulty cleaning, or misalignment. In some cases, wisdom teeth become impacted — trapped within the gums or bone — causing pain and other dental issues. Dr. Pausa performs wisdom tooth extractions under local anesthesia, with sedation options (like IV sedation or general anesthesia) available for added comfort. If the teeth are impacted, he will start with an incision in the gums to expose the tooth. In some cases, he may need to section the tooth into smaller pieces for easier removal. If necessary, all four wisdom teeth can be removed in one visit. Stitches will be placed to close the site and promote healing, and our team will provide detailed aftercare instructions to ensure a smooth recovery and help you manage any discomfort.

You should stick to soft foods like yogurt, mashed potatoes, and smoothies for the first few days after your wisdom tooth extraction. Pain usually lasts 2 – 3 days and can be managed with over-the-counter medication or prescription painkillers, depending on your needs and medical history. You'll be able to gradually return to normal eating after a few days, but avoid chewing on the extraction site. Follow the aftercare instructions carefully to reduce the risk of complications like dry socket.

When wisdom teeth become impacted, misaligned, or difficult to clean, they can lead to a range of dental issues. Removing these teeth before complications arise can protect your smile, prevent pain, and promote better oral hygiene. Here are some of the key benefits of wisdom tooth extraction at our Alpharetta, GA office:

  • Prevents pain and discomfort caused by impacted or misaligned wisdom teeth
  • Reduces the risk of infection by eliminating potential sources of bacterial buildup
  • Improves oral health by preventing decay and gum disease associated with problematic wisdom teeth
  • Protects surrounding teeth from damage due to overcrowding or pressure from impacted wisdom teeth
  • Prevents future complications such as cysts, tumors, or damage to the jaw
  • Helps maintain or improve alignment by preventing crowding or misalignment of the other teeth
  • Makes oral care easier by eliminating the hard-to-reach wisdom teeth, improving overall cleanliness and hygiene

Most people are candidates for wisdom tooth extraction if their wisdom teeth are causing pain, crowding, or other dental problems. Dr. Pausa will perform a comprehensive oral exam, including x-rays, to determine if extraction is the best course of action for you. Ideal candidates are generally in good health and can undergo anesthesia. It's important that you are also committed to following post-operative care instructions to ensure a smooth recovery. Be sure to discuss your medical history and any medications you are taking with Dr. Pausa during your consultation.

How can I manage pain after the procedure?

Most patients experience mild discomfort for 2 to 3 days, which can be managed with over-the-counter pain medications or prescription options if needed. Joe Pausa, DMD, will recommend the best pain relief plan based on your medical history and procedure details. Applying ice packs can also help reduce swelling and discomfort.

When can I return to work or school after the extraction?

Most patients can return to work or school within 1 to 3 days after their wisdom tooth extraction. However, if your job or school activities are physically demanding, you may need additional rest time. Dr. Pausa will provide guidance based on the complexity of your procedure.

What happens if I don’t remove impacted wisdom teeth?

Leaving impacted wisdom teeth untreated can lead to pain, infections, damage to neighboring teeth, or misalignment. In some cases, cysts or other complications may develop around the impacted teeth.
